Discover the Rich History at Mahendra Museum

Mahendra Museum, located in the vibrant city of Kathmandu, stands as a testament to Nepal's rich cultural and historical heritage. This museum is dedicated to showcasing the diverse traditions, art forms, and historical artifacts that define the unique identity of Nepal. As you step inside, you will be greeted by an array of exhibits that span centuries, offering insightful narratives about the life and times of the Nepali people. From ancient sculptures to traditional costumes, the museum provides a comprehensive overview of the cultural evolution of this beautiful nation. One of the highlights of Mahendra Museum is its collection of artifacts that tell stories of Nepal's royal past and the influence of various dynasties. Visitors can marvel at the intricately designed items that reflect the craftsmanship and artistry of the era. The museum not only serves as an educational space but also as a cultural hub where tourists can engage with local history and discover the significance of various artifacts. Getting There

  • Car

    If you're driving to Mahendra Museum, head towards Kathmandu city center. Use a GPS or maps application and input the address: P834+PVW, Ganga Path, Kathmandu 44600. Once in the city, follow the road signs to Basantapur. The museum is located near the historical area of Kathmandu Durbar Square. There is limited parking available in the vicinity, so plan to arrive early to secure a spot.

  • Public Transportation - Bus

    To reach Mahendra Museum by bus, find a local bus service that operates within Bagmati Zone, particularly those heading towards Kathmandu. Look for buses that indicate stops near Basantapur or Kathmandu Durbar Square. Once you arrive at your stop, walk towards Ganga Path, where the museum is located at P834+PVW. The bus fare is typically low, around NPR 20-50 depending on your starting point.

  • Public Transportation - Taxi or Ride-Sharing

    For a more direct route, consider taking a taxi or using a ride-sharing app available in Nepal. Input 'Mahendra Museum' or the address P834+PVW, Ganga Path, Kathmandu 44600. The fare will vary based on your starting location but expect to pay around NPR 300-800 for a ride within the Bagmati Zone. Ensure you confirm the fare before beginning your journey.

  • Walking

    If you are staying nearby in the Basantapur area, walking to Mahendra Museum is a pleasant option. Simply head towards Ganga Path from your accommodation. The museum is located a short walk from the Kathmandu Durbar Square, making it easily accessible by foot. The walk will allow you to enjoy the local architecture and atmosphere.
